Galatasaray defeated the Swedish representative Elfsborg 4-3 in a match where a total of 7 goals were scored, during the 3rd week of the UEFA Europa League. With this result, the yellow-red team increased their points to 10 and will host the English giant Tottenham in their next match.

Galatasaray hosted the Swedish representative Elfsborg in the 3rd week match of the UEFA Europa League. The yellow-red team emerged victorious from the match at RAMS Park with a score of 4-3.

ICARDI OPENED THE SCORING

Galatasaray, which displayed an effective game from the beginning to the end of the match, found the first goal in the 28th minute. Icardi, who managed to send the ball into the net after Mertens' shot hit the post, put the yellow-red team ahead 1-0.

SWEDISH GOALKEEPER SCORED AN OWN GOAL

Cimbom increased the lead to 2 in the 39th minute. Following the free kick, Abdülkerim headed the ball from Sara's cross. Despite the intervention of goalkeeper Petterson, the ball found the net after hitting the post. Since the last touch was from the goalkeeper, it was recorded as an own goal by the Swedish keeper, bringing the score to 2-0.

BARIŞ ALPER INCREASED THE LEAD TO 3

The Lion reflected its effective play on the score in the first half and achieved a 3-0 lead in the 44th minute. Barış Alper, who met the ball in the penalty area with a pass from Sara, found the net with a precise shot. This goal also determined the score of the first half.

ELFSBORG STARTED THE SECOND HALF WITH A GOAL

The visiting team started the second half quickly and found a goal in the 52nd minute. After Sara lost the ball in the midfield, Hedlund's low cross from the right diagonal to the back post was sent to the net by Hult with a single touch, making the score 3-1.

SWEDISH REPRESENTATIVE FOUND HOPE WITH A PENALTY

Elfsborg appealed for a penalty after Barış Alper Yılmaz's handball in the penalty area. Referee Matej Jug went to the screen to review the situation after discussing it with VAR for a while. The Slovenian referee pointed to the penalty spot after the VAR review. Following the decision, Baidoo, who took the penalty, sent the ball and goalkeeper Günay to opposite corners, bringing the score to 3-2 in the 65th minute.

YUNUS AKGÜN SCORED A STYLISH GOAL

As the match approached its final moments with a one-goal difference, Yunus Akgün pulled the plug. After a wall pass with Osimhen, Yunus entered the penalty area, advanced with stylish dribbles, and sent the ball into the net from the far corner with his left foot.

ELFSBORG REDUCED THE DIFFERENCE BACK TO 1

In the final minutes, Elfsborg, who did not give up the fight, once again reduced the difference to 1 in stoppage time. Johan Larsson, who came on in the 90th minute, found the net just 1 minute later. With this goal, the score became 4-3. As no more goals were scored in the remaining minutes, our representative left the field as the winner.
